 |  |  | Allen: Encyclopedia II - Wilford Woodruff - Church ServiceWilford Woodruff, along with his brother Azmon, was baptized by missionaries of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ter Day Saints on 31 December 1833 in Richland, New York. Other members of the Woodruff family, including Aphek, joined the church in 1839. Wilford became noted for his success as a missionary, completing several missions during his lifetime, and baptizing thousands of converts.  |  |  | Allen: Encyclopedia II - Calcasieu Parish Louisiana - HistoryImperial Calcasieu Parish was created March 24, 1840, from the Parish of Saint Landry, one of the original nineteen civil parishes established by the Louisiana Legislature in 1807.
The early history of the parish dates back to the time of the Spanish occupation of Louisiana, when, in 1797, Jose M. Mora was granted a large tract of land between the Rio Hondo (now Calcasieu) and the Sabine River, known for years as the "Neutral Strip".
